What is a DFA file?
A DFA file is a video used in Chronomaster or Anvil of Dawn, video games produced by DreamForge Intertainment. It contains a cutscene played within a game. DFA files are quite uncommon, so most popular media players cannot play them.

DreamForge Intertainment was an American game developer that was founded in 1990 and dissolved in 2001. In that time, DreamForge released 15 video games, including Chronomaster and Anvil of Dawn.
Chronomaster was a science-fiction adventure game in which players had to restore two pocket universes from a state of temporal stasis. Anvil of Dawn was a fantasy RPG in which players were teleported to the war-torn world of Tempest to confront an evil conquerer. Both games used DFA videos for their cutscenes.
How to open a DFA file
Because DFA files are so uncommon, most popular media players cannot play them. However, you can play DFA files using VLC media player , and you can convert DFA files to a more usable video format using FFmpeg .
